Paul Vidich writes espionage novels that have drawn comparisons to the work of Eric Ambler, Graham Greene, and John le Carre. His debut, An Honorable Man, was published in 2016 and introduced CIA officer George Mueller, who is tasked with finding a Soviet mole inside the agency during the 1950s. The sequel, The Good Assassin, sends Mueller to Havana on the eve of the Cuban Revolution.
His standalone novels continue to mine Cold War history. The Coldest Warrior revisits a government scientist’s suspicious death in the 1950s, The Mercenary follows the attempted extraction of a KGB officer from the Soviet Union in the 1980s, and The Matchmaker is set in Berlin as the Wall comes down in 1989. Beirut Station, published in 2023, moves the action to a more contemporary Middle Eastern setting.
His most recent novel, The Poet’s Game, was published in 2025 and follows a spy working to uncover a Russian plot against the American president. Critics have noted the craftsmanship and understated style that runs through all of his work.
